20120010520 | Methods of Evaluating a Patient for PEEP Therapy - Methods of automatically evaluating a patient for positive and expiratory pressure (PEEP) therapy include providing respiratory assistance to the patient with a mechanical ventilator. The patient is provided PEEP therapy at a first PEEP. A first end expiratory lung volume (EELV) is measured from the patient. PEEP therapy is provided to the patient at a second PEEP. A second EELV is measured from the patient. A difference from the first EELV and the second EELV is calculated. A value indicative of the patient's response to PEEP therapy is calculated from the difference between the first EELV and the second EELV. | 01-12-2012 |
